The DZ92189315173 intermediate transmission shaft is a critical driveline component that bridges the transmission output and the rear axle input. It transmits engine torque through universal joints at each end of the shaft.
This shaft must accommodate the angular changes that occur as the rear axle moves vertically relative to the fixed transmission position during suspension travel over uneven road surfaces and loading conditions.
The induction‑hardened splines and bearing surfaces resist the wear that occurs under high‑torque loading, maintaining precise fit with the universal joint yokes and support bearings throughout the vehicle’s service life.
The DZ92189315173 shaft is manufactured from high‑strength alloy steel with induction‑hardened surfaces at the spline and bearing areas, providing excellent wear resistance where it matters most.
The phosphate coating provides corrosion protection while the anti‑corrosion oil film helps prevent fretting at the spline interfaces with the universal joint yokes during high‑torque operation.
The DZ92189315173 shaft installs with universal joint yokes at both ends. The yokes must be correctly phased to prevent driveline vibration, and the retaining bolts torqued to specification.
Driveline angular alignment should be verified after installation to ensure the operating angles at both universal joints are within the specified range, preventing premature joint and bearing wear.
Each DZ92189315173 shaft undergoes dimensional inspection of spline profiles, bearing diameters, and overall straightness to ensure proper fit and smooth driveline operation in service.
Dynamic balancing is performed on each shaft to minimize vibration, with correction weights applied as needed to meet the specified balance grade for heavy‑duty commercial vehicle driveline applications.
Driveline vibration that increases with vehicle speed indicates that the DZ92189315173 shaft may be bent, out of balance, or have worn splines causing excessive runout during high‑speed rotation.
Worn or fretted splines can create driveline backlash that produces a clunking sound during acceleration or deceleration, requiring shaft inspection and possible replacement to prevent further component damage.
During driveline service, the shaft should be inspected for straightness, spline condition, and surface integrity. Any damage that cannot be corrected requires shaft replacement to maintain driveline reliability.
